Bensebaini and Algeria out of AFCON

Borussia full back Ramy Bensebaini and the Algeria national team have been eliminated from the Africa Cup of Nations after the group stage. “Les Verts” were defeated 3-1 in their final game.

The holders are out: Ramy Bensebaini and Algeria have fallen at the first hurdle in their quest to defend the Africa Cup of Nations title in Cameroon. After a 0-0 draw against Sierra Leone to kick off their campaign, Algeria were then defeated 1-0 by Equatorial Guinea and were eliminated after taking 1 point from three games in Group E.

One win would have been enough for the north African side to progress, but goals from Franck Kessie (23’), Ibrahim Sangare (39’) and Nicolas Pepe (54’) saw Ivory Coast take a comfortable lead before Sofiane Bendebka pulled one back in the 73rd minute.

Therefore, the Foals will only be without Bensebaini for one more game – this weekend’s Bundesliga fixture against Union Berlin on Saturday (15:30 CET). The full back will be back in contention for Borussia’s away trip to Arminia Bielefeld on Saturday 5th February (15:30 CET).
